Stamped Concrete Sealing in Bellevue, WA
Stamped concrete sealing services are designed to protect and preserve decorative concrete surfaces that feature patterns, textures, or colors. This service is commonly requested for patios, walkways, driveways, and pool decks that have been stamped to mimic natural stone, brick, or other materials. Proper sealing helps to prevent moisture penetration, staining, and surface deterioration, ensuring the decorative elements maintain their appearance and durability over time. Homeowners typically want to understand the types of sealers used, the benefits of sealing, and how often the surface should be resealed to maintain its condition.
Before requesting stamped concrete sealing, property owners often seek information about the current condition of the surface, including any existing damage or wear. It’s also helpful to know the specific finishes or colors involved, as some sealers are better suited for certain textures or styles. Proper preparation, such as cleaning and repairing cracks, is essential for optimal results. Understanding these factors can help homeowners make informed decisions about maintaining their stamped concrete and extending its lifespan.

Stamped Concrete Sealing Questions
What is stamped concrete sealing? It is a protective layer applied to stamped concrete to enhance durability and appearance while preventing damage from moisture and wear.
Why should property owners consider sealing stamped concrete? Sealing helps preserve the color, pattern, and surface integrity of stamped concrete, extending its lifespan and maintaining its visual appeal.
What types of projects typically require stamped concrete sealing? Driveways, patios, walkways, and pool decks with stamped concrete often benefit from sealing to protect against stains and weathering.
How often should stamped concrete be sealed? Generally, sealing is recommended every 2 to 3 years, depending on exposure and usage conditions.
